To achieve optimal results when making air fryer buffalo ranch chickpeas, meticulous ingredient selection is paramount. Begin with high-quality canned chickpeas. Opt for brands that are known for their firm texture and minimal sodium content. Rinsing and thoroughly drying the chickpeas is a non-negotiable step. Moisture is the enemy of crispiness in air frying. Any residual water will create steam, preventing the chickpeas from achieving their desired crunch. A paper towel is your best friend here; pat them dry vigorously. For the buffalo sauce, a good quality cayenne pepper-based hot sauce is essential. Frank’s RedHot is a popular and widely available choice, known for its consistent flavor and heat profile. You’ll also need unsalted butter, which, when melted, emulsifies beautifully with the hot sauce to create a rich coating. For the ranch seasoning, you have two primary options: pre-made ranch seasoning mix or a homemade blend. A store-bought mix is convenient, but be mindful of sodium content and any artificial ingredients. A homemade blend allows for greater control over flavor intensity and ingredients. It typically involves dried dill, dried parsley, dried chives, garlic powder, onion powder, and a pinch of salt and black pepper. Some recipes may also include a touch of dried buttermilk powder for an authentic ranch tang. The fat element in the coating is crucial for adherence and flavor distribution. While butter is traditional for buffalo sauce, a neutral oil like avocado oil or olive oil can also be used, especially if you are aiming for a dairy-free option or a slightly lighter coating. A small amount of cornstarch or arrowroot powder can also be incorporated into the chickpea coating before air frying to further enhance crispiness. This acts as a drying agent and helps to create a more robust exterior.

The process of transforming these ingredients into air fryer buffalo ranch chickpeas involves several key stages, each contributing to the final outcome. First, prepare the chickpeas. Drain and rinse them thoroughly. As mentioned, patting them dry is critical. Place the dried chickpeas in a bowl. In a separate small bowl, melt the butter and whisk in the hot sauce. If using a homemade ranch seasoning, combine all the dry ingredients in a small bowl. Now, for the coating. There are a couple of effective methods. One popular approach is to toss the dried chickpeas directly with a tablespoon or two of oil until lightly coated. Then, add your desired amount of buffalo sauce mixture and toss to ensure every chickpea is evenly coated. If you’re adding a crisping agent like cornstarch, sprinkle it over the chickpeas before the wet ingredients. Alternatively, some prefer to coat the chickpeas with a light layer of oil first, then toss them with the dry ranch seasoning, and then coat them with the buffalo sauce. This layered approach can sometimes result in a more pronounced ranch flavor. Whichever method you choose, ensure thorough coverage. Overcrowding the air fryer basket is a common mistake that leads to soggy chickpeas. Air needs to circulate freely around each chickpea for optimal crisping. Cook in batches if necessary.

Preheating your air fryer is another vital step. Aim for a temperature of around 380°F (190°C). Once preheated, arrange the coated chickpeas in a single layer in the air fryer basket. Avoid piling them up. The cooking time will vary depending on your air fryer model and the quantity of chickpeas, but a general guideline is 12-18 minutes. During the cooking process, it’s essential to shake the basket every 5-7 minutes. This ensures even browning and crisping on all sides. You’ll know they’re done when they are visibly browned, firm to the touch, and have a satisfying crunch when bitten into. If they still feel soft, continue cooking for a few more minutes, checking frequently to prevent burning. Troubleshooting common issues is crucial for mastering this recipe. The most frequent problem is achieving soggy chickpeas. This is almost always due to insufficient drying or overcrowding the air fryer basket. If your chickpeas aren’t as crispy as you’d like, try increasing the cooking temperature slightly, ensuring they are in a single layer, and shaking the basket more frequently. Another issue can be uneven coating. Ensure you’re using enough buffalo sauce and ranch seasoning to coat all the chickpeas. If the sauce seems too thin and isn’t adhering well, you might need to add a touch more butter to the buffalo sauce or a binder like a small amount of flour or cornstarch to the chickpeas before saucing. Burning can occur if the temperature is too high or the cooking time is extended too long. Keep a close eye on them during the last few minutes of cooking. If they start to brown too quickly, you can reduce the temperature slightly. For those seeking to customize their air fryer buffalo ranch chickpeas, numerous avenues exist. Spice levels can be adjusted by using milder or hotter hot sauces, or by adding a pinch of cayenne pepper to the buffalo sauce mixture. For those with dietary restrictions, vegan butter substitutes can be used for a dairy-free buffalo sauce. Nutritional yeast can be added to the ranch seasoning to impart a cheesy, umami flavor without dairy. Smoked paprika can be added to the dry seasoning mix for a smoky depth. Experimenting with different hot sauces, such as sriracha or gochujang, can introduce entirely new flavor profiles.
